1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are plants called in a food chain?

Back

Producers / Autotrophs: Organisms that produce their own food through photosynthesis and serve as a primary energy source in a food chain.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What type of relationship do tapeworms have with humans?

Back

Parasitism: A relationship where one organism (the parasite) benefits at the expense of another (the host), often harming it.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is an ecosystem?

Back

An ecosystem is a community of living organisms interacting with their physical environment, such as an area of cold climate with various species.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is missing from this food chain: Grass > Grasshopper > Bird > Snake?

Back

Decomposer: An organism that breaks down dead or decaying organisms, recycling nutrients back into the ecosystem.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What role do decomposers play in an ecosystem?

Back

Decomposers recycle nutrients by breaking down dead or decaying organisms, making nutrients available for producers.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define autotrophs.

Back

Autotrophs: Organisms that can produce their own food from inorganic substances, typically through photosynthesis.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define heterotrophs.

Back

Heterotrophs: Organisms that cannot produce their own food and must consume other organisms for energy.
